Global Gaming Simulator Market Size To Exceed USD 25.98 Billion By 2033

According to a research report published by Spherical Insights & Consulting, The Global Gaming Simulator Market Size is Expected to Grow from USD 6.84 Billion in 2023 to USD 25.98 Billion by 2033, at a CAGR of 14.28% during the forecast period 2023-2033.

The global gaming simulator market refers to the industry involved develops and sells simulation-based games that provide players access to realistic virtual worlds.  These simulators use cutting-edge hardware and software to improve immersion while simulating real-world situations, including driving, flight, sports, and military training.  The growing popularity of e-sports, developments in vir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R), and the growing desire for realistic gaming experiences contribute to the market. Key driving factors for the growth of the gaming simulator market include the increasing demand for immersive and realistic game experiences.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) developments have greatly improved gaming simulations, making them more realistic and captivating. The need for top-notch simulators has been further stimulated by the explosive expansion of competitive gaming and e-sports, particularly in racing and aviation gaming competitions. Furthermore, because they offer safe and affordable learning settings, game simulators are being utilized more and more for purposes beyond entertainment, including military, automobile, and aviation training. However, market growth could face several obstacles like profit margins depending on consumers' budget, maintaining costs due to lots of IoT and sophisticated technology.

On the basis of gaming type, the global gaming simulator market is divided into shooting, fighting, racing, and golf. Among these, the racing segment accounted for the largest revenue share in 2023 and is projected to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period. The segment growth can be attributed because it is highly regarded, thrilling, fast-paced, competitive, adrenaline-pumping, skill-based, multiplayer, immersive, and there is a significant need for realistic driving simulations.

On the basis of component, the global gaming simulator market is divided into hardware and software. Among these, the hardware segment accounted for the highest revenue share in 2023 and is anticipated to grow at a substantial CAGR during the forecast period. The segment growth is driven because of its crucial function in producing lifelike simulations, the need for specialized tools such as motion platforms and VR headsets, exorbitant prices, completely tactile inputs, and high demand for authenticity.

On the basis of end use, the global gaming simulator market is divided into residential and commercial. Among these, the residential segment accounted for the highest share in 2023 and is anticipated to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period. The segment growth can be attributed to its affordability of gaming hardware, one-time investment procedure, social and multiplayer abilities, accessibility to a larger audience, and increasing demand for immersive at-home gaming experiences.

Asia Pacific is anticipated to hold the largest share of the global gaming simulator market over the predicted timeframe. The growth can be attributed to its substantial population, robust gaming culture, and cutting-edge infrastructure. High-quality simulators are in high demand because of the region's burgeoning eSports industry in countries like China, India, and South Korea. The growing popularity of mobile gaming, rising disposable income, and reputable IT companies or other industry players launching gaming events that influence the youth consumers all contribute to market expansion. The availability of reasonably priced gaming hardware and growing investments in gaming technologies also support its dominance.

 

North America is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R in the global gaming simulator market during the forecast period. The growing customer demand for realistic gaming experiences, a burgeoning eSports business, enhanced technological adoption, rising need for portable and lightweight simulators, and high disposable income.  In an attempt to improve immersion, manufacturers are coming up with new ideas that appeal to both casual and expert gamers.  Rapid market expansion is also fueled by the region's large gaming community, well-established gaming infrastructure, and high penetration of VR and AR technology.

Recent Development

  • In June 2023, D-BOX Technologies Inc. announced that it had renewed its partnership with Advanced SimRacing (ASR), a Canada-based digital motorsport equipment retailer and racing simulation chassis manufacturer. Through this renewed partnership, D-BOX Technologies aims to provide a more realistic and immersive experience to the simulation industry by integrating its cutting-edge motion technology with Advanced SimRacing's state-of-the-art simulators.
